Indonesian Law No. 6 of 1974 on Social Welfare Principles

This statute entitles all Indonesian citizens to the best level of social welfare possible. It also obliges Indonesian citizens to, as much as possible, participate in social welfare initiatives. The statute states, in its elucidation, that social welfare is a broad and complex field that covers, among other things, education, health, religion, work personnel, and social welfare (per its narrow meaning).
